Taladiha is a Rural village located in Narayangarh, Paschim-medinipur, West-bengal.
The total population of Taladiha is 678.
Taladiha village comprises 167 households.
The literacy rate in Taladiha is 67.5%. Among the literate population of 398, there are 228 literate males and 170 literate females.
In Taladiha, there are 340 males and 338 females, with a sex ratio of 994 females per 1000 males.
There are 88 children (13% of population), comprising 50 boys and 38 girls.
The total number of workers in Taladiha is 310, with 86 main workers and 224 marginal workers.
In Taladiha, there are 113 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(59 males, 54 females) and 300 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(143 males, 157 females).
Taladiha is located in West-bengal state, Paschim-medinipur district, and falls under Narayangarh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 343102 and LGD code is 343102.
